So I have searched and never really came across a satisfactory answer so I'll ask straight out..
The ipod has a digital version of the music we listen to, it then gets passed though the 30 pin dock connector and into the 1/8th inch plug into the amp. From the amp into the headphones.
Now, my question, is the signal coming out of the 30 pin dock into the 1/8th inch plug digital or analog? I'm inclined to say analog, but why? I feel like we are using the ipod D/A conversion instead of "something" else that is probably better right? Can we not get pure digital signal out and use a better D/A converter before the amp.. That's gotta be better right?
Is there a cable that be used to extract the digital signal from the ipod to an external D/A converter / AMP setup that is very portable?
